Jabra shows off JX20 Bluetooth headset
Going for the tough but stylish approach
13 February 2008 10:54 GMT / By Stuart Miles
Headset maker Jabra has shown off its latest Bluetooth headset at the Mobile World Congress in Barcelona, Spain.
The JX20 Pura - Titanium Edition follows on from the company's JX10 headset and is designed by Jacob Jensen.
Aimed at customers looking for that little bit extra, rather than something that's cheap and cheerful, the brushed anodised titanium headset features Bluetooth 2.0 connectivity, an ear hook and ear bud inserts.
Offering auto-pairing for easy connectivity to your mobile phone, the company says that users will be able to get up to 6 hours of talk time from a single charge.
No word on UK pricing as yet however in the US it is likely to cost around $180.
